Point2d
2D point algebra.
import { Point2d } from '@huukhanhnguyen/geometry'API reference
Point2d.circumcenter
Point2d.circumcenter(ax: number, ay: number, bx: number, by: number, cx: number, cy: number): Float64Array | undefinedWasm: point2d_circumcenter
Point2d.distanceTo
Point2d.distanceTo(ax: number, ay: number, bx: number, by: number): numberWasm: point2d_distance_to
Point2d.equals
Point2d.equals(ax: number, ay: number, bx: number, by: number, tolerance: number): booleanWasm: point2d_equals
Point2d.lerp
Point2d.lerp(ax: number, ay: number, bx: number, by: number, t: number): Float64ArrayWasm: point2d_lerp
Point2d.sweepAngle
Point2d.sweepAngle(cx: number, cy: number, start_x: number, start_y: number, end_x: number, end_y: number): numberWasm: point2d_sweep_angle
Point2d.transform
Point2d.transform(x: number, y: number, matrix: Float64Array): Float64ArrayWasm: point2d_transform
Point2d.translate
Point2d.translate(x: number, y: number, vx: number, vy: number): Float64ArrayWasm: point2d_translate
Point2d.vectorTo
Point2d.vectorTo(ax: number, ay: number, bx: number, by: number): Float64ArrayWasm: point2d_vector_to
